Story summary
- The National Party will amend the Crimes Act to require active consent expressed through words or actions.
- National MP Simon Goldsmith announced the proposal, noting it does not alter the prosecution’s burden of proof beyond reasonable doubt.
- Labour MP Camilla Belich said she authored a comparable consent-reform bill prepared this year.
- Belich accused National of postponing the bill to use the issue for election campaigning.
